Experience the impressive and historic Swan View Tunnel, the delightfully scenic National Park Falls and views of the Swan Coastal Plain from the Eagle View Lookout on the Tunnels, Falls & Eagle Views Hiking Experience.
The Swan View Tunnel, located in John Forrest National Park was built in 1895 and is the earliest tunnel in WA’s history. The construction of the railway line was a major engineering project managed by C Y O’Connor. An incredible amount of rocks and rubble were moved to construct the embankments, along with intensive blasting, digging, dynamite and horsepower.

Total hike distance is 10kms, the terrain is relatively flat and graded as level 3 terrain. There is one rocky ascent but the rest of the terrain is quite flat and even. We recommend sturdy shoes with good grip. The trail is achievable for most people with a reasonable level of fitness but no hiking experience necessary.
